### v2.8.1 — Key rotation

Heads up, reviewers: we rotated the signing key for Sproutly's schedule-sync packages after the old one passed its expiry. Nothing else changed in this release — watering cadence logic is untouched. The updater on the hub devices will refuse packages signed with the retired key starting next week, so please verify the manifest against the new one. The replacement key is included below for verification.

rollout seal: bky6_63q7Qj

# Service Accounts: String Extraction

The `extract-i18n` script pulls translatable strings from all Bramblewick repos and pushes them to the Glossa service. It runs under the `i18n-extractor` service account. Do not run it under your personal account; Glossa rate-limits individual users aggressively. The account has write access to the staging catalog only. Set the token in your shell before invoking the script. The current staging token is below.

API key for kahap-kafog: zpat15_6qzxZ7YR8aDwjmp

## Tuning

The receipt mailer (Almsgate) batches donation receipts and sends through the Thornquay relay. On-call: if the queue backs up, resist the urge to crank batch size — the relay rate-limits per connection, and bigger batches just mean bigger retries. Scale worker count first, then shorten the flush interval. Dedupe window must stay longer than the retry horizon or donors get duplicate receipts, which generates tickets. All knobs live in one place and are read at worker start. Current production values follow.

tuning table, kajop-yafof:
QUOTAS = {
    "wenath": 10,
    "ulaael": 5,
}